CNC control in a small reliable package
How times have changed!! This controller is a complete CNC package on a small well designed board. Be aware!! This board is what is called unbuffered so plugging in or unplugging any part of the connections, especially the Motor should be done with the unit switched off and the power unplugged, after the power indicator lights have gone out! Otherwise, you may cause the board to fail, for good. The pwm output can be used to control motors if the settings are adjusted. (low rpm set to 0 and not 5) if using Candle and Grbl. Also watch current requirements and motor size if using a 3018, you will be running close to the circuit max specs and may need external controllers. Large stepping motors which need separate controllers do not match the outputs provided, and may need to be avoided, as the Arduino type boards are a direct plug in with large controllers.
